This is an Ernie Banks baseball card from the 1966 Topps set, featuring one of the most iconic players in Chicago Cubs history. Ernie Banks, nicknamed 'Mr. Cub,' was a legendary first baseman known for his prolific hitting and cheerful demeanor. The front of the card showcases a photograph of Banks holding a bat, with bold text displaying his name, position (1B), and team affiliation with the Cubs. The back of the card includes detailed career statistics up to 1965 and highlights his achievements, including leading the National League in home runs in 1958 and being named MVP in both 1958 and 1959.
